Chapati Kamande

Cultural Context

Chapati Kamande is a beloved dish in Kenya, combining the soft, unleavened chapati with a hearty bean stew. Traditionally enjoyed during family meals or gatherings, this dish reflects the resourcefulness of Kenyan cuisine, utilizing simple ingredients to create a fulfilling meal. In modern times, variations may include different types of legumes or spices, showcasing the adaptability of this staple dish.

Servings4
2 cups chapati flour
1 cup red kidney beans
1 medium onion
2 medium tomatoes
3 cloves garlic
1 inch ginger
1 green chili
1/4 cup fresh coriander
1 teaspoon cumin
2 tablespoons oil
1 teaspoon salt
2 cups water
2 tablespoons lemon juice
1/2 teaspoon black pepper
2 cups spinach

1

Prepare the chapati dough by mixing flour and water until smooth.

2

Knead the dough for about 5-10 minutes until elastic.

3

Cover the dough and let it rest for at least 30 minutes.

4

Cook the red kidney beans in boiling water until tender, about 45 minutes to 1 hour.

5

In a pan, heat oil over medium heat and sauté chopped onions until translucent.

6

Add minced garlic and ginger, cooking until fragrant, about 1-2 minutes.

7

Stir in chopped tomatoes and cook until soft, about 5 minutes.

8

Add cooked kidney beans to the mixture, along with cumin, coriander, salt, and pepper.

9

Simmer for 10-15 minutes, adding water if necessary to maintain a stew-like consistency.

10

Meanwhile, divide the rested dough into balls and roll each into a thin circle.

11

Heat a skillet over medium-high heat and cook each chapati for 1-2 minutes on each side until golden brown.

12

Serve the chapati warm with the bean mixture on the side or wrapped together.
